python连接h2数据库
首先到有h2的jar包的目录下,启动h2数据库 ,要允许tcp连接(win系统如下图)
java -cp h2*.jar org.h2.tools.Server -tcpAllowOthers
然后python操作
先安装pip install jaydebeapi
按照下面模板,干就完事了
import jaydebeapi
driver = 'org.h2.Driver'
url = 'jdbc:h2:tcp://ip:port/~/dbname'
username = 'sa'
password = 'sa'
jar = 'c:/h2/bin/h2-1.4.199.jar'
conn = jaydebeapi.connect(driver, url, [username, password], jar)
curs = conn.cursor()
try:
sql = 'CREATE TABLE TEST2(ID INT PRIMARY KEY,NAME VARCHAR(255));'
curs.execute(sql)
finally:
curs.close()
conn.close()
浙公网安备 33010602011771号